Senior Data Architect - Contract
Location: Dublin, County Dublin, Ireland
Department: Operations
Workplace: hybrid
Employment Type: contract
Description
We are hiring a Senior Data Architect as part of a large digital transformation project in the public sector. This role leads the design and implementation of a robust data governance framework, ensuring alignment across systems and stakeholders. It combines strategic planning with technical expertise in data management, migration, and integration. The position drives secure, scalable solutions while enabling effective knowledge transfer.
This is a hybrid role with an expectation of 3 days per week on site in Dublin, Ireland.
Roles and Responsibilities:
- Leads on the overall engagement, develops an agreed engagement and delivery plan and ensures that all deliverables achieve to their required standard.
- Oversee the thorough review of existing data workstream documentation and deliverables to ensure new activities are correctly aligned.
- Design, in partnership with internal stakeholders, an initial data governance roadmap and operating model which includes policies, procedures and practices with appropriate levels of data ownership, stewardship and governance that allows for changes in terms of scope and scale.
- Identifies and documents the correct steps regarding the technical implementation of the data governance model how rulesets and permissions are implemented at the correct architectural level to ensure that are usable across all data storage/management/reporting platforms.
- Leads engagement with business stakeholders to obtain sign-off on the existing Critical Data Elements (CDE) list and identify any additional CDEs for documentation, ensuring alignment with the BRD and analytical architecture – resulting in CDE sign off report, updated logical model and CDEs spreadsheet.
- Maps CDEs (including newly identified ones) to potential target CRM platforms, aligned with analytics needs – resulting in technical specifications and ERDs detailing tables structures, index’s, fields/objects.
- Enhances the migration strategy with ETL processes, source-to-target mappings, QA checks, timelines, rollback, and contingency plans, incorporating any new CDEs – resulting in migration playbook, ETL process design, mapping document and validation procedures.
- Designs synchronisation for SQL Server, CRM, and analytical platform using iPaaS, prioritising core CDEs (including new ones) - resulting in architecture document (patterns, APIs, data flow diagrams) and PoC design specifications.
- Designs test cases for migration and iPaaS synchronisation with the QA lead, covering all CDEs and analytics – resulting in test case documents for migration and synchronization
- Responsible for ensuring all testing and validation activities across roles are aligned.
- Ensures that knowledge and skills transfer activities are carried out and are effective.
